Analysis

The most recent figure for poland — industrial roundwood, coniferous (export/import) — import in China is 600,553 m3, measured in 2018. That is the highest value across all 9 years on record.

The figure is up 669.9% on the previous year and up 112,153.0% over ten years.

Over the whole period, poland — industrial roundwood, coniferous (export/import) — import in China peaked at 600,553 m3 in 2018 and was at its lowest, 17 m3, in 2001.

That places China 4th out of 40 countries with data for 2018, putting it in the top 10%.

The database contains data on the bilateral trade flows in roundwood, primary wood and paper products for all countries and territories in the world. The main types of primary forest products included in are: ro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, pulp, and paper and paperboard. These products are detailed further. The definitions are available.
